CRUISE NEWS: Cruisers Get a Rough Ride, Cruise Line Changes Mind, Disney Increases

P&O Cruises has reversed course after guest backlash, now offering a 25% Future Cruise Credit to Britannia passengers whose December 26th sailing was disrupted by skipped ports and weather issues. Disney Cruise Line quietly raised onboard internet prices, with daily Wi‑Fi now costing up to $49 per device—sparking debate among loyal fans. And in Papua New Guinea, Holland America’s Noordam faced a sudden squall at Kiriwina Island, leaving around 700 guests temporarily stranded during tender operations, though all passengers returned safely once conditions improved.
